Editorial Summary

Furna and XVape Vista Mini 2 are both electronic / concentrates vaporizers, but they target different priorities. XVape Vista Mini 2 is usually the lower-cost pick at $150, around $25 below Furna. XVape Vista Mini 2 has the quicker listed heat-up profile, which can matter for shorter sessions.

Comparison FAQs

What is the biggest difference between the Furna and the XVape Vista Mini 2?

There's no single headline gap. The differences are spread across 11 smaller spec rows rather than concentrated in one place. The spec table below marks each row that differs.

Which is cheaper, the Furna or the XVape Vista Mini 2?

XVape Vista Mini 2 is the cheaper option at $150 compared with $175 for the Furna, about $25 less. Live retailer pricing can shift, so confirm before buying.

Which heats up faster, the Furna or the XVape Vista Mini 2?

XVape Vista Mini 2 reaches session-ready temperature in 10 seconds, while the Furna takes 20-30 Seconds. That's roughly 15 seconds quicker on the XVape Vista Mini 2, which is useful if you want shorter, on-demand sessions.

Can I set custom temperatures on the Furna or the XVape Vista Mini 2?

Furna controls heat with digital, while the XVape Vista Mini 2 uses modular - 4 stages. Furna gives you finer per-degree control.

Which has a wider temperature range, the Furna or the XVape Vista Mini 2?

XVape Vista Mini 2 covers 280°C - 400°C (536°F - 752°F), a wider band than the Furna at 160°C - 215°C (320°F - 420°F). A wider range gives you more room to dial in flavor at the low end and big clouds at the top.
